In his exclusive Fact Files column, Christian Falk informed CaughtOffside that Benjamin Pavard has already made it clear what he plans to do this summer, with the Reds being a “hot candidate.”.

The journalist for SportBILD stated that Benjamin Pavard had informed the team that he intended to leave in the summer.

“His agents have begun discussions with other clubs. Among them, Liverpool is currently a popular contender.

“Previously, it was known that Chelsea, Barcelona, AC Milan, and Inter Milan were all interested.

In Merseyside, the midfield will undoubtedly take center stage after Alex Oxlade-Chamberlain, Naby Keita, and James Milner left on free transfers, but there are some obvious issues in the backline that need to be resolved.

In addition to the unreliability of Joe Gomez and Joel Matip, Ibrahima Konate’s ongoing injury problems pose a rather special challenge to the Reds’ recruitment team.

Beyond Virgil van Dijk, the French international is without a doubt Klopp’s second-best central defender, but the team cannot afford to fail to secure a regular partner for the former Southampton player.

The versatile defender might have a chance to join Liverpool since Pavard’s contract with the club expires in 2024 and he is known to prefer playing in the middle of the defense rather than on the right flank.

Falk’s update does, however, indicate that the team should be on the lookout for potential rivals this summer.

In this summer’s transfer window, Liverpool and Manchester United might share the same thoughts.

Jurrien Timber is reportedly Erik ten Hag’s top target, so Manchester United will likely bolster their defensive unit this summer. The success of Jurgen Klopp’s subtle formation change toward the end of the season has led Liverpool to the conclusion that they are also in the market for a new central defender this summer.

Trent Alexander-Arnold and Fabinho moved into midfield as a result of the system change, while Andy Robertson moved into a more central position alongside Virgil van Dijk and Ibrahima Konate. While Robertson struggled to make the same impact further back, Alexander-Arnold flourished in his new position.

In the new system, Joel Matip and Joe Gomez are still options for Klopp, but reports have suggested that Liverpool will look for a different central defender to give him another choice. Given that Timber is not the only player who could possibly fit perfectly into Klopp’s system, United and Liverpool may have to compete with one another in the transfer market.

Kim Min-Kae

Kim, who was named the best center-back in Serie A this past season, was essential in assisting Napoli in capturing their first league championship since 1990. He only moved from Fenerbahce to the Italian team a year ago, and at a cost of about £15 million, it is now regarded as a tremendous bargain.

At 26 years old, Kim has a little more experience than Gvardiol, but he would be available for a lot less money because of a release clause in his contract. United are thought to be the favorites to sign him, but Liverpool will undoubtedly be keeping a close eye on his situation.
